A Senior PSQL Developer is a specialized database professional who designs, builds, and maintains the robust data-driven backbone of enterprise applications. This role goes beyond basic SQL, focusing on the advanced procedural language extensions for PostgreSQL (PL/pgSQL) or similar dialects for other relational databases like Oracle's PL/SQL. These experts are responsible for implementing complex business rules directly within the database layer for optimal efficiency, security, and data integrity. Professionals in these jobs typically shoulder a comprehensive set of responsibilities. Core duties involve designing and developing sophisticated stored procedures, functions, packages, and triggers to encapsulate critical business logic and data processing workflows. They architect and maintain both logical and physical data models, ensuring schemas are scalable, normalized, and performant. A significant part of the role is dedicated to performance tuning, which includes analyzing and optimizing complex SQL queries, implementing effective indexing strategies, and diagnosing bottlenecks to ensure high-throughput transaction processing and fast report generation. Furthermore, they establish and enforce data quality standards through rigorous validation, cleansing, and transformation processes. The skill set for Sr. PSQL Developer jobs is both deep and broad. Mastery of advanced SQL and procedural SQL (PL/SQL, PL/pgSQL) is fundamental, along with a thorough understanding of database internals, transactions, and concurrency control. Expertise in database design principles, performance tuning methodologies, and indexing is mandatory. While specializing in relational databases like PostgreSQL, Oracle, or SQL Server, familiarity with NoSQL technologies (e.g., MongoDB) for specific use cases is increasingly valuable. Senior roles also demand proficiency in database administration tasks such as planning for high availability, disaster recovery, and implementing monitoring/alerting solutions. Experience with version control for database code (like Liquibase or Flyway), CI/CD pipelines, and collaboration tools rounds out the modern profile. Candidates seeking Sr. PSQL Developer jobs are generally expected to have several years of hands-on experience, demonstrating a progression from development into architecture and optimization. They act as crucial collaborators, working closely with application development teams to ensure database code adheres to best practices and supports application needs. Strong analytical problem-solving skills and a meticulous attention to detail are paramount, as is the ability to create clear documentation for data flows, architectures, and processes.
